單位用到了oracle存儲string類型到數據庫里的clob,上網查看資料找到解決方案。如下: 轉自:http://bestxiaok.iteye.com/blog/1027733 ...
直接很長的字符串插入到clob字段中會報字符過長的異常,相信大家都會碰到這種情況 要單獨用到oracle自己的OracleConnection 這個抽象連接類,並且用到它的預處理語句而不是java.sql. ...
2014-05-29 18:39 0 26107 推薦指數:
單位用到了oracle存儲string類型到數據庫里的clob,上網查看資料找到解決方案。如下: 轉自:http://bestxiaok.iteye.com/blog/1027733 ...
string conn = "Data Source=客戶端指定連接字符串;User ID=user;Password=mima"; OracleConnection Con = new System.Data.OracleClient.OracleConnection(conn ...
package com.study.db; import java.io.FileInputStream; import java.io.IOException; import java.io.Reader; import java.io.Writer; import ...
最近在做系統開發的時候需要想Oracle數據庫插入超過4000字節的CLOB字段,在網上查詢了N久才發現下面的解決方案,故留存以備后查。 我們可以通過創建單獨的OracleCommand來進行指定的插入,即可獲得成功,這里僅介紹插入clob類型的數據,blob與此類似,這里就不介紹了,下面介紹 ...
在《 從后向前截取指定長度的字符串》中介紹了如何截取字符串,本文介紹如何統計字符串的字節長度。 ...
最近有位朋友問我:開發中向CLOB字段存儲string時報了ORA-01704的錯誤不知道怎么解決。首先造成這個問題的原因相信大家都明白,就是因為插入的字符串過長導致,因為oracle在插入CLOB的數據默認會以varchar2的類型插入,所以當超過4000個字符時就會報ORA-01704 ...
當通過insert語句直接插入大量字符串(主要是html的內容),超過4000字符時候,就會報: ORA-01489: 字符串連接的結果過長 雖然字段是clob,足以存儲,但是通過這種直接插入的時候,因為沒有強制指定帶插入字符串為clob類型, oracle會把插入的字符串作為 “字符串類型 ...
當通過insert語句直接插入大量字符串(主要是html的內容),超過4000字符時候,就會報: ORA-01489: 字符串連接的結果過長 雖然字段是clob,足以存儲,但是通過這種直接插入的時候,因為沒有強制指定帶插入字符串為clob類型, oracle會把插入的字符串作為 “字符串類型 ...